This is the initial support for Broadcom's ARM-based 47622 SOC.
In this change, our first SOC is an armv7 platform called 47622. The initial support includes a bare-bone implementation and dts with ARM PL011 uart.
The SOC-specific code resides in arch/arm/mach-bcmbca/<soc> and board related code is in board/broadcom/bcmba.
The u-boot image can be loaded from flash or network to the entry point address in the memory and boot from there.
